- Synopsis:
-
The course includes advanced analysis and structural design of slender sections and cold-formed sections. Advanced structural design of steel-concrete composite is also included.

- Syllabus of lectures:
-
Plate buckling, Class 4 sections.
Thin-walled cold-formed sections. Fabrication process and structural design according to Eurocode.
Cold-formed structural steel elements. Purlins, rails, profiled sheeting. Lightweight framed buildings. Connections of cold-formed members.
Steel and concrete composite slabs. Composite continuous beams and columns.
Global stability of compressed members and structures.
- Syllabus of tutorials:
-
Class 4 cross-section in bending.
Compressed lipped channel.
Trapezoidal profile coninuous beam.
Steel and concrete composite column.
Buckling lengths of portal frames and a truss girder.
